I never liked the idea that Luffy is a nepo baby because of the positions Garp and Dragon hold, because they have done fuck-all for him - least of all use their positions of power to somehow bolster Luffy's own.
Legitimately the only major part Garp and Dragon played in Luffy's life was abandoning him, making other people to raise him in their stead (Dadan). Luffy only interacts with Garp and Dragon and collective of three times outside of flashbacks, and yes in those moments they did either help him escape (Dragon) or weren't actively trying to kill/apprehend him like they were ordered to do (Garp). But, and I cannot stress this enough, a parental figure not wanting their child to die/not wanting to kill their child is literally the bare-fucking-minimum. Luffy's not a nepo baby because Garp doesn't want to kill him, it just makes Garp a slightly less shit person.
Iva helping Luffy out because they work with Dragon is similar, they want to help Dragon's son save Ace (who Iva in that moment also thought was Dragon's son) from being executed. Wanting to help your friend's kid save their brother is not nepotism, it's just being a good person. Like, Dragon having friends surrounding him who are willing to help him or his kid in moments of need is just good community building, an aspect that One Piece as a story has always put emphasis on. A person needs good people surrounding them who have their back and vice vera. A lone person cannot get very far in the world of One Piece, but a group of people dedicated to helping each other achieve their goals will.
Also, it should also be noted that the no one outside of Garp and Strawhats knew that Luffy was related to Dragon until Marineford. Hell, LUFFY HIMSELF didn't know Dragon was his father until Post Ennis Lobby. To benefit from nepotism people - or at the very least people in positions of power - need to know who your family is, and for the first 17 years of Luffy's life, the majority of people didn't. They thought he was some rookie upstart from the East Blue, because he was. No one knew who the hell he was for the longest time, and it was only through his fights with strong, notorious pirates, and insane stunts like declaring war of the World Government that Luffy became more well known.
I know a lot of people mean this as a joke, but it's one of the One Piece takes (joking or not) that truly gets under my skin. Nepotism has a specific meaning - a person gaining power though family connections in the same or similar field - and I just don't see how Luffy fits that meaning.
